Ingredients for Pecan Pie Muffins

Dry Ingredients

  • 2 cups chopped pecans
  • 1 cup packed light brown sugar
  • ½ cup all-purpose flour

Wet Ingredients

  • 2/3 cup butter, softened
  • 2 eggs, beaten

How to Make Pecan Pie Muffins Step-by-Step

Step 1: Preheat the Oven

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ease mini or regular muffin cups generously to ensure easy removal.

Step 2: Mix Dry Ingredients

In a medium bowl, combine the chopped pecans, brown sugar, and flour. Stir until well mixed and set aside.

Step 3: Prepare Wet Ingredients

In a separate bowl, beat together the softened butter and eggs until creamy and well combined.

Step 4: Combine Mixtures

Gently fold the dry ingredients into the butter and egg mixture. Mix until just combined, ensuring not to overmix.

Step 5: Fill Muffin Cups

Spoon the batter into the prepared muffin cups, filling each about 2/3 full. This allows room for the muffins to rise.

Step 6: Bake

Bake mini muffins for 12-13 minutes or regular-sized muffins for 15-17 minutes. Look for a golden brown color on top.

Step 7: Cool and Remove

Run a knife around the edge of each muffin to loosen it. Carefully pop them out of the cups. For the best flavor, serve warm.

Pro Tips for the Best Pecan Pie Muffins

To ensure your Pecan Pie Muffins turn out perfectly every time, keep these tips in mind:

  • Use Fresh Pecans: Freshly chopped pecans have a more robust flavor and crunch than older nuts, enhancing the overall taste of your muffins.

  • Do Not Overmix: Gently combine the ingredients to avoid dense muffins; a few lumps are okay.

  • Check for Doneness: Use a toothpick to check if the muffins are done; it should come out clean or with a few moist crumbs.

  • Store Properly: Keep leftover muffins in an airtight container at room temperature for up to three days to maintain freshness.

  • Experiment with Add-Ins: Try adding chocolate chips or dried fruit to the batter for an extra twist on the classic recipe.

Storage & Reheating Instructions

Refrigerator Storage

Store Pecan Pie Muffins in an airtight container in the refrigerator. They will stay fresh for up to 5 days.

Freezing Instructions

For best results, freeze muffins individually in plastic wrap and place them in a freezer-safe bag or container. They can be stored for up to 3 months.

Reheating Tips

  • Oven: Preheat to 350°F (175°C) and bake for about 5-7 minutes until warmed through.
  • Microwave: Heat on medium power for 15-20 seconds or until warm.
  • Stovetop: Place muffins in a skillet over low heat, cover, and warm for 2-3 minutes.

Frequently Asked Questions

How do I make Pecan Pie Muffins gluten-free?

You can substitute all-purpose flour with a gluten-free flour blend. Ensure all other ingredients are gluten-free.

Can I make Pecan Pie Muffins ahead of time?

Yes, you can prepare the batter and store it in the refrigerator for up to 24 hours before baking.

What is the best way to serve Pecan Pie Muffins?

Serve them warm with a dollop of whipped cream or a drizzle of caramel sauce for an extra indulgent treat.

How can I add more flavor to my Pecan Pie Muffins?

Consider adding a teaspoon of vanilla extract or a pinch of cinnamon to enhance the flavor profile.

What should I do if my muffins are too dry?

Overbaking can lead to dry muffins. If this happens, you can add a bit of butter or serve them with a spread to add moisture.
